Thought you guys would like this. My first exposure to the Guyver was through the first live action film, which I adored. When I came across this magazine called Wild Cartoon Kingdom in 1993, I immediately froze. There was a cartoon Guyver on the cover! Whaaat? Needless to say I was stunned to find out that the film was based on a Japanese comic book and already had its own cartoon which was being brought to America. It was also the first time I learned that there was going to be a sequel to the live action film, and I was ecstatic. Can't tell you how many times I read this article, and drooled over the pictures. My imagination ran wild. It would be a couple more years before I would get my hands on a VHS of the anime, and got to see Dark Hero.
